As an intimate junior high in EL PASO, Texas, MAGOFFIN MIDDLE instructs 541 students from grades 6 through 8, part of EL PASO ISD.
EL PASO ISD comprises 76 schools with combined enrollment of 48,118 students; MAGOFFIN MIDDLE is among them.
On the student-mix side, MAGOFFIN MIDDLE lists that the student body is overwhelmingly Hispanic (94%). Beyond that, the school lists 2% Black, 2% White. That is considerably more Hispanic than the county at large, where the share is closer to 83%.
In terms of school funding signals, On paper, MAGOFFIN MIDDLE has 39 full-time-equivalent teachers, translating to a class-load average of around 13.8:1. The state averages about 14.4:1, putting this campus right in line with peers. About 93% of enrolled students meet the income threshold for free or reduced-price lunch, which schools and policymakers use as a rough income-mix signal. By comparison, El Paso County runs at roughly 74%, so the school's eligibility rate is meaningfully above the surrounding baseline.
On a demographically-adjusted basis, MAGOFFIN MIDDLE performs roughly as the BeatsExpectations model predicts for a school with this FRL share. The predicted value is around 33.4%, the actual is 30.5%, a residual of -2.8 points.
In the area at large, ACS estimates for El Paso County put median household income runs about $59,806, 26% of adults hold a bachelor's degree or higher, and census figures put the poverty rate at about 16%. Across El Paso County's 273 public schools (combined enrollment of about 165,404 students), MAGOFFIN MIDDLE is one campus in the mix.
The closest other public school is SUNRISE MOUNTAIN EL, roughly 0.4 miles away. Within five miles, there are 8 other public schools. On composite proficiency, MAGOFFIN MIDDLE comes 6th of 9 in the immediate cluster, below the nearby-schools average of 34.5%.
The campus sits in an inner-city setting.
Over the past 7-year window. MAGOFFIN MIDDLE's enrollment has shrank 27% since 2018, when it stood at 744 (now 541).
